Project Summary

Coderland by Dominion built a transactions platform and an in-office system for a secure document issuing company using Angular and AWS Database Services. The responsive web app includes a biometric engine to validate citizens' information and supports online document requests. The platform now handles roughly half of previously in-person requests, enabling office consolidation and cost reductions while the vendor continues to meet deliverables and scale the team as required.

Key Challenges

  • Need to expand the services platform to allow users to request documents online during the COVID-19 pandemic.
  • Require identity validation and secure document submission capabilities.

Project Deliverables

  • Responsive web application (transactions platform)
  • Biometric engine for identity validation
  • Internal office system for identity validation and document processing
  • AWS database integration

Project Solution

Coderland by Dominion developed the client's entire transactions platform as a responsive web application using Angular and integrated AWS Database Services. They built an interface with a biometric engine for identity validation and later developed an internal office system that validates user identity and electronic documents. The engagement began in May 2020 and has continued, with the vendor meeting deliverables and scaling the team as requirements changed.

Project Outcome

  • The web application handles half of the requests previously handled in person, enabling closure of an office and cost reductions.
  • Remodeling based on the new system is expected to reduce costs by about 30%.
  • The vendor consistently met deliverables, scaled the team as needed, and provided valuable technical guidance on infrastructure.
